Unit FM4.11: Understanding the management of information and knowledge in facilities management

1. Understand how to collate data within a facilities management context

1.1 Identify the wide variety of information to be collated in a facilities management context (including risk assessments & legal compliance, building & engineering data, property & asset registers, financial & CSR, contractual, SLA & KPI and customer service)

1.2 Describe relevant and appropriate methods of data collection. (including surveys, focus groups, electronic & paper reporting systems and help-desk calls)

1.3 Describe the sources of data and information which are available. (illustrating the description with examples such as manuals, maintenance schedules, contracts, P&P, electronic systems (SAP/CAFM) local authorities, compliance bodies, professional bodies and the internet )

2. Understand how to analyse data within a facilities management context

2.1 Use statistical methods and make calculations to analyse data. (using example/s from the learner’s own experience and/or case studies, and including means, probability, bell curves and scatter diagrams)

2.2 Use graphical illustrations to illustrate data analysis. (using example/s from the learner’s own experience and/or case studies, and including pie charts and graphs)

3. Understand how to use information effectively

3.1 Explain how to select the most appropriate information. (see below) 3.2 Explain how to use it to support decision making (see below)

3.3 Interpret statistical data, graphs and diagrams and explain when and how to use the information effectively (see below)

3.4 Explain how information could be used for improvement or innovation. (see below) (Achievement of all of these criteria should be evidenced using example/s of project/s from the learner’s own experience and/or case studies)

4. Understand how to manage information and knowledge flow within current legislative requirements

4.1 Explain the impact of accessing and sharing information and knowledge (including reference to factors that might affect such sharing, such as remote working, immediacy information, data accuracy & consistency)

4.2 Describe the techniques associated with managing information flow and retrieval (illustrating the description using examples such as Data Management systems)

4.3 Explain how the Facilities Manager can ensure that information is held securely and is compliant with latest legislation. (including measures to ensure data security, limited access, periodic back up and data validity, and relating these measures to relevant legislation such as the Data Protection Act)

5. Understand the types of IT systems used to support facilities management and the legislative requirements

5.1 Describe the most common types of hardware and software applicable to facilities management. (including the hardware and software required to support facilities management systems such as building management systems and access control, as well as to support more general office and communications functions)

5.2 Describe the legislation affecting the use of IT systems. (including the Data Protection Act, IP & copyright, VDU risk assessment)
